Running a successful foodservice operation requires more than good food. Financial performance, purchasing, labor, systems, food safety, consistency, and execution all have to work together.

Dining Directive combines hands-on foodservice experience with financial and operational analysis to help organizations understand what's working, identify what isn't, and put practical solutions in place.

Based in Troy, Ohio, Dining Directive serves restaurants and foodservice operations throughout western and central Ohio, including the I-75 corridor.
